Optimizing for Local SEO in Healthcare

For healthcare providers, a robust local SEO strategy is vital for reaching out to their community. Local SEO tactics entail more than just optimizing content with geographically relevant keywords; it includes ensuring consistent name, address, and phone number (NAP) information across all online listings, acquiring location-specific backlinks, and managing reviews on various platforms. This local search optimization ensures that when individuals look for healthcare services nearby, they find accurate information and a provider they can trust and quickly access.

The Impact of Mobile SEO on Patient Experience

The introduction of mobile-first indexing by search engines underscores the importance of mobile SEO in healthcare. A seamless mobile experience is now a prerequisite, not an option. Healthcare websites must be designed for the small screen, which means fast load speeds, responsive design, and touch-friendly navigation elements. This also influences how content is presented; with a smaller space, information must be concise and easily digestible, ensuring that patients on the go can quickly find what they’re looking for.

Voice Search Optimization for Healthcare Providers

As voice search becomes more prevalent, optimizing for this new mode of searching is critical for healthcare providers looking to stay relevant. Voice queries are typically conversational, often formulated as complete questions. Tailoring content to this style by incorporating questions and answers into the content, structuring FAQs appropriately, and ensuring the content reads naturally can optimize a site for voice search. This is particularly important in healthcare, where the ease and convenience of voice search can significantly benefit users, especially those with disabilities or who need urgent information.
